Amritsar, July 4: THE Dhariwal police has arrested Sukhpal Singh, a Punjab Police constable and suspended three others, identified as head constable Chanchal Singh, constable Gurdev Singh and driver Raghubir Singh on charges of beating up a pregnant woman of Dullowana village, resulting in her delivering a dead baby.
While Simranjit Kaur, the 21-year-old victim of the brutality is convalescing at the Gurdaspur Civil Hospital after the incident, DGP S S Virk is reported to have taken a strong notice of the rising police atrocities in the state.
Sources stated that the accused had a score to settle with Kamaljit Singh Ladda, husband of Simranjit Kaur, who was seven months pregnant. They allegedly barged into his house and beat up his father Tarsem Singh. Simranjit too was beaten up when she intervened to save her father-in-law. Soon afterwards, she went into labour and delivered a dead child. SSP Paramraj Singh Umranangal said an inquiry had been marked into the matter and the case would be duly probed.
